How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Royal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Royal Park Studio Apartments | $917 | $745 | $1,829 |
| Royal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,026 | $765 | $1,900 |
| Royal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,370 | $825 | $2,706 |
| Royal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,013 | $1,035 | $3,554 |
| Royal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,904 | $2,904 | $2,904 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Royal Park
How much are Studio apartments in Royal Park?
There are currently 14 Studio Apartments in Royal Park with rent ranges from $750 to $1,829 with an average price of $1,646.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Royal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Royal Park ranges from $765 to $1,900 with an average monthly rent of $1,026.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Royal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Royal Park range from $825 to $2,706.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,370.
How expensive are Royal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Royal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,035 to $3,554 - averaging $2,013 for the location.
